One-Sided Love Affair: A Heartbreak Anthem from the King

Elvis Presley’s “One-Sided Love Affair” isn’t just a catchy tune – it’s a glimpse into the raw energy that ignited his meteoric rise to fame. Released in 1956 on his self-titled debut album, the song stands as a prime example of the rockabilly sound that captivated audiences and forever changed the landscape of popular music.

But “One-Sided Love Affair” holds a deeper significance beyond its musical impact. The story behind the song is one of artistic intuition and a young singer defying expectations. Contrary to typical recording sessions where Elvis was presented with a selection of songs, “One-Sided Love Affair” was the only track from the initial batch that resonated with him. This shows a glimpse of the raw talent and rebellious spirit that would become hallmarks of his career.

The lyrics themselves paint a picture of unrequited love. The singer pleads for reciprocity, demanding a “two-way street” in the relationship. Lines like “If you wanna be kissed, Well, you’ve gotta kiss me, too” and “Fair exchange bears no robbery” capture the frustration and longing of a love that feels one-sided. Elvis delivers these lyrics with a signature swagger, injecting the song with a playful defiance even amidst the heartbreak.
